The first, second and third Ionisation energies $(E_1 , E_2$ and $E_3)$ for an element are $7\, eV, 12.5\,eV$ nnd $42.5\, eV$ respectively. The most stable oxidation state of the element will be
- A$+1$
- B$+4$
- C$+3$
- ✓$+2$
